However, new machines like Multi-Vacility-Centres, expecially in combination with single-purpose machines, allow numerous production variants. It is very important to take these variants into consideration, both for cost and for capacity reasons. It is the objective of the proposed optimization model to minimize the various costs incurred by producing a product according to a variant.
